Twitch Expanding Stream Quality Options

Twitch Expanding Stream Quality Options

Twitch has upped its game in terms of video quality, announcing streams can now run at 1080p and 60 fps. This update also comes paired with a bunch of new options on either end of a stream as well. In a blog post, Twitch says that the bitrate limitations, previously set at 3.5, have been removed. Quality options are also getting an overhaul, giving viewers more options than before.

Twitch is also rolling out a Transcode V2 indicator for Twitch Inspector. This will allow streamers to capture data from individual streams in order to not only offer more options, but also keep tabs on quality assurance, testing and more.

For new streamers, or people looking for help in taking in and learning about these updates, Twitch has also launched a new site with educational materials for streaming tech.
